Account party
Account partyParty who applies to open a bank for the issuance of a letter of credit. RELATED TERMS-------------------------------------- Open Used in the context of general equities. Account 1) In the context of bookkeeping, refers to the ledger pages upon which various assets, liabilities, income, and expenses are represented. 2) In the context of investment banking, refers to the status of securities sold and owned or the relationship between parties to an underwriting syndicate. 3) In the context of securities, the relationship between a client and a broker/dealer firm allowing the firm's employee to be the client's buying and selling agent. Account ad valorem duty An imported merchandise tax expressed as a percentage. Account balance Credits minus debits at the end of a reporting period. Account executive Is the party who acts as an agent for his customer. Also known as an Associated Person (AP), Investment Executive (IE), Registered Representative (RR), Registered Customer Support Person or Securities Salesman. Account payee Also 'account payee only'. Words written on the face of a cheque between two parallel diagonal lines to ensure that the cheque may only be paid into an account in the name of the payee, that is the person to whom the cheque is made payable. Account reconciliation The reviewing and adjusting of the balance in a personal checkbook to match your bank statement. Account sale A statement by a commodity broker to a client when a futures transaction is closed out. Sometimes referred to as a P&S (Purchase and Sale Statement). Account statement 1) In the context of banking, refers to a summary of all balances. 2) In the context of securities, a summary of all transactions and positions (long and short) between a broker/dealer and a client. Accountant's opinion A signed statement from an independent public accountant after examination of a firm's records and accounts. The opinion may be unqualified or qualified. Accountants (London Stock Exchange) They are the ?gatekeepers? of the public securities markets. Accountants ensure that the financial statements are correct and complete and give an accurate picture of the company. Accounting earnings Earnings of a firm as reported on its income statement. Accounting exposure The change in the value of a firm's foreign currency-denominated accounts due to a change in exchange rates. Accounting insolvency Total liabilities exceed total assets. A firm with a negative net worth is insolvent on the books. Accounting liquidity The ease and quickness with which assets can be converted to cash. Accounting reference date The date to which accounts are made up for a company. Accounting Standards Board UK body that sets accounting standards. A subsidiary body of the Financial Reporting Council. Accounts payable Amounts owed by an organization or individual to another for goods or services it has received. Accounts receivable Amounts due to an organization or individual from another for goods or services it has supplied. Accounts receivable financing A short-term financing method in which accounts receivable are collateral for cash advances. Accounts receivable turnover The ratio of net credit sales to average accounts receivable, which is a measure of how quickly customers pay their bills.
